When you pack for a day at Walt Disney World, there is a laundry list of items you can (and sometimes should) bring: everything from sun screen and cameras to snacks for the little ones. To carry these things, you must have the proper bag.

I've found that regular purses or totes, when filled with Disney necessities, tend to become heavy and even painful on the shoulder after a long day in the parks. And when they do get heavy, the men with you are not going to want to carry a purse!

Also, some purses do not close and aren't fully waterproof, which means they're susceptible to water damage from those freak twenty-minute rain showers that frequent Florida during spring and summer afternoons.

A Backpack for All Things

So what do you do in this situation? Well, Disney has come up with the perfect solution: Personalized Walt Disney World Resort Backpacks!

These polyester bags are light-weight and waterproof. They come in black and in blue, making them 'neutral' enough for even guys to use, and have the words 'Walt Disney World' embroidered on the front. The letters in the word 'Disney' are each shaped to resemble famous Disney characters like Mickey, Pooh, Goofy, Donald, Pluto, and Tigger.

The bags measure about 15 inches tall, 12 and one-half inches wide, and 5 and one-half inches deep. The straps are adjustable and just over 2 inches wide, providing great support to your shoulders, and the inside is lined with an interior zipper pocket for small batteries and other things that you do not want to lose. To keep things safe, the bags have a drawstring type closure with a flap over the drawstring that fastens with Velcro.

A Backpack for All Trips

My family and I have at least four of these bags and not because they easily break. We love them so much that we keep buying more. My mother and I still have the bags we bought over eight years ago!

We use the bags not only in the Disney theme parks but also when we vacation at the shore, take day trips to other amusement parks, go on school field trips, and whenever we travel anywhere (and in all kinds of weather, too).

I have found that the lining on the inside of the bag helps keep its contents cool. I can walk around all morning on a hot day in the Animal Kingdom with my black bag, but when I open it to take something out, the item still retains its chill from having spent the night in my air-conditioned hotel room.

I can put a cold water bottle in that same black bag, leave it in there for a few hours, and yet it still has a chill when I take it out.

Very impressive!

The drawstrings, however, are bothersome. They can stick to the Velcro on the flap and, over time, the cords fray. This doesn't affect my use of the bag - it works just fine despite the frayed cords - but it's something to keep in mind.

Take It Home...?

Would I recommend this bag? Absolutely!

You can buy it in the parks or online at the Disney Store for $30.95. They'll personalize the flap for free with up to eight letters of your choice.
